Attending a unique "24-hour" play writing contest this Saturday, Dec 7, 2013 we noted an exuberant group of theater fans nearly filling the small auditorium of the Kiwanis building near downtown Fort Myers.
Arriving early we weren't allowed to be seated which we found a bit strange and walked around the quaint neighborhood just off Palm Beach Boulevard.
Although there were five 10-minute plays presented during the evening, and six judges of some stature including a five-time Emmy winnter, we noted that there weren't any programs listing the playwrights and actors or the judges. That would have been something to promote the theater group and even enable some income from advertising.
If you're a "small" theater fan, you'll probably like the Laboratory Theater.
